A Deep Dive Into “set-off”
Meaning
- [Noun]
- That which is set off against another thing; an offset.
- (dated) That which is used to improve the appearance of anything; a decoration; an ornament.
- (law) A counterclaim; a cross debt or demand; a distinct claim filed or set up by the defendant against the plaintiff's demand.
- (finance) The situation where a bank or similar organisation repays itself money owed by an accountholder out of his or her account.
- (printing) An offset.
